Foundation Restoration in Tampa, FL
Foundation restoration services involve assessing and repairing issues related to the stability and integrity of a property's foundation. These services typically address problems such as cracks, settling, shifting, or uneven floors that may result from soil movement, moisture changes, or poor construction. Projects can include foundation stabilization, pier and beam repairs, mudjacking, and underpinning to ensure a property remains safe and structurally sound. Homeowners considering foundation restoration should understand the specific signs of foundation issues and the importance of addressing them promptly to prevent further damage.
Property owners often seek foundation restoration when noticing symptoms like cracks in walls or floors, doors and windows that stick or don’t close properly, or visible shifts in the structure. Before requesting services, it’s helpful to evaluate the extent of the damage and consider any recent changes in the landscape or moisture levels around the property. Understanding the scope of necessary repairs can assist in planning appropriate solutions to restore stability and protect the long-term value of the home.

Common Foundation Restoration Jobs
Foundation Repair - stabilizes and reinforces compromised foundation structures to prevent further damage.
Crack Repair - seals and fills foundation cracks to restore integrity and prevent water intrusion.
Pier and Beam Restoration - lifts and supports sagging or uneven floors caused by foundation settling.
Mudjacking and Leveling - raises sunken concrete slabs to restore proper slope and safety.
Waterproofing - applies barriers to protect foundations from moisture and water damage.
Settlement Repair - addresses uneven shifting of the foundation to maintain property stability.
Foundation Restoration Questions
What are signs of foundation problems in a home? Common signs include uneven floors, cracks in walls or ceilings, and doors or windows that stick or don't close properly.
How does foundation restoration help property owners? It stabilizes the structure, prevents further damage, and maintains the property's value and safety.
What types of foundation restoration services are available? Services include piering, underpinning, crack repair, and waterproofing to address various foundation issues.
When should a property owner consider foundation restoration? Restoration is recommended when signs of shifting, cracking, or settling are observed in the foundation or surrounding structures.
